RMSyncLogLevel
Objective-C
enum RLMSyncLogLevel : NSUInteger {}
Swift
@_nonSendable(_assumed) @frozen enum RLMSyncLogLevel : UInt, @unchecked Sendable
構成可能な同期関連のログのさまざまなレベルを表す列挙型。
-
ログに記録されることはありません。
宣言
Objective-C
RLMSyncLogLevelOff
Swift
case off = 0
-
致命的なエラーのみがログに記録されます。
宣言
Objective-C
RLMSyncLogLevelFatal
Swift
case fatal = 1
-
エラーのみがログに記録されます。
宣言
Objective-C
RLMSyncLogLevelError
Swift
case error = 2
-
警告とエラーはログに記録されます。
宣言
Objective-C
RLMSyncLogLevelWarn
Swift
case warn = 3
-
同期イベントに関する情報がログに記録されます。 のオーバーヘッドを回避するために、ログに記録されるイベントは少なくなります。
宣言
Objective-C
RLMSyncLogLevelInfo
Swift
case info = 4
-
同期イベントに関する情報がログに記録されます。
RLMSyncLogLevelInfo
の場合よりも多くのイベントがログに記録されます。宣言
Objective-C
RLMSyncLogLevelDetail
Swift
case detail = 5
-
デバッグに役立つログ情報。
- warning: Will incur a measurable performance impact.
宣言
Objective-C
RLMSyncLogLevelDebug
Swift
case debug = 6
-
デバッグに役立つログ情報。
RLMSyncLogLevelDebug
の場合よりも多くのイベントがログに記録されます。- warning: Will incur a measurable performance impact.
宣言
Objective-C
RLMSyncLogLevelTrace
Swift
case trace = 7
-
デバッグに役立つログ情報。
RLMSyncLogLevelTrace
の場合よりも多くのイベントがログに記録されます。- warning: Will incur a measurable performance impact.
宣言
Objective-C
RLMSyncLogLevelAll
Swift
case all = 8